Output 2fabd51ac57f7af31e61c9e316a49eed41987ea6902f2f950dadc3ead8e4f41e:1

value
26939950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ee8a2a05f6cb1f6cf0afcc2198e24ceedd57653 OP_EQUAL
address
MDdnp7359aZGKbuiwoZFMwQ3Jqtpt3wEEN
transaction
2fabd51ac57f7af31e61c9e316a49eed41987ea6902f2f950dadc3ead8e4f41e
spent
true